About 9 Beechen Lane

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Beechen Lane is a semi-detached house in Lower Kingswood, Tadworth, Tadworth (KT20 6RY). It has a recorded floor area of 104 m² (around 1119 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2023)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in December 2022 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average and ro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83).

Held since August 2004 — that's 22 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 104 m² the property is well over the postcode median (71 m² across 36 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£524,000 sits 162% above the 2004 sale of £200,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£179/sq ft) was about 41.5% below the postcode norm. 4 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 2 refused. Past consents include an extension and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
